JOB SUMMARY
We are hiring experienced Industrial Maintenance Technicians for a food ingredient manufacturing facility in Rock City, Illinois.
This position is ideal for a mechanically strong, self-motivated technician who can troubleshoot equipment independently. The facility relies heavily on pumps, motors, valves, piping systems, and process equipment rather than traditional conveyor or packaging equipment.
The Industrial Maintenance Technician will perform preventive, corrective, and emergency maintenance to improve equipment reliability, minimize downtime, and support safe and efficient production operations.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Troubleshoot and repair industrial production equipment and facility systems
Diagnose mechanical, electrical, pneumatic, and hydraulic equipment problems
Maintain and repair pumps, motors, valves, piping, and process equipment
Respond quickly to equipment breakdowns to minimize production downtime
Perform scheduled preventive and corrective maintenance
Inspect motors, bearings, couplings, seals, and other rotating equipment
Use electrical meters and diagnostic tools to identify equipment failures
Read electrical schematics, mechanical drawings, technical manuals, and blueprints
Complete work orders and accurately document maintenance activities in the CMMS
Assist with equipment installations, upgrades, modifications, and improvement projects
Participate in root cause analysis for recurring equipment failures
Maintain tools, parts, and work areas in a clean, safe, and organized condition
Follow OSHA, food safety, sanitation, and plant safety procedures
Work closely with Production, Quality, and other maintenance team members
